Prodigy offers educational memberships primarily focused on math and English learning. They have subscription options that you can pay either monthly or annually, with discounts if you buy memberships for multiple kids at once. For example, their Math & English Ultimate Bundle is billed at $134.95 annually, or about $11.25 per month. If you're seeing charges from them, it's likely for a subscription to one of these memberships for access to their learning resources and activities.

How to Cancel Prodigy: Step by Step
If you purchased through Prodigy College:
Log in to your Parent Account at www.prodigygame.com/parent using your email address (not your child's username).
Click the Memberships button in the top-right corner.
Locate the Membership you'd like to cancel.
Select Manage on the Membership you'd like to cancel, then click Cancel.
Confirm your decision.
Optionally, let Prodigy know why you're cancelling.
If you purchased through Apple:
Open the Settings app on your device.
Tap your name at the top to access your Apple ID settings.
Select Subscriptions.
Find the Prodigy subscription in your list of subscriptions.
Tap on the subscription and select Cancel Subscription.
Confirm the cancellation if prompted.
If you purchased through Google Play:
Open the Google Play Store app on your device.
Tap the Menu icon (three horizontal lines) and select Subscriptions.
Find the Prodigy subscription.
Tap on the subscription and select Cancel Subscription.
Confirm the cancellation.

Always log in directly at www.prodigygame.com/parent for cancellations; the main site redirects to gameplay and not membership management.
Do not use Google authentication to log in on the parent site; instead, use the original email and password created upon signup.
Reload or use browser forward/back buttons if the cancellation page does not load properly on the first attempt.
Contact customer support for clarification if the website interface is confusing or cancelation options are not visible.
If online cancellation fails, call your credit card company to block any future charges as a last resort.
Be persistent and escalate if necessary—some users report needing multiple contacts to ensure cancellation is processed.
Request confirmation of cancellation explicitly via email or chat to have proof of your cancellation request.
Time your cancellation carefully to avoid automatic renewals; cancellation outside the refund window may not result in a refund.
Use firm, clear language in communications, stating you want to cancel immediately and no further charges be applied.
Keep records of all cancellation attempts including dates, times, and representatives spoken to.

Prodigy Refund Policy
Prodigy's membership subscription can be cancelled via their website or app by logging into the Parent or Teacher account, selecting the Memberships page, and confirming the cancellation, which stops future renewals but allows benefits to continue until the billing cycle ends. Refunds are only available if requested within 15 days for monthly terms or 30 days for 6-month or annual terms, and must be requested through Prodigy support; no refunds are granted if the subscription is simply cancelled without an explicit refund request. Apple subscriptions must be cancelled and managed through Apple directly.

Prodigy Education subscriptions do not have contracts with lock-ins or early-cancellation fees, but you must cancel before the renewal date to avoid being charged for the next period. Refunds are only available if requested within 15 days for monthly plans and within 30 days for annual or 6-month plans; after these periods, no refunds or prorated amounts are given. Cancellation must be done through the parent/teacher account on the website or app, or through app store subscription settings if purchased that way, with membership benefits continuing only until the end of the prepaid period after cancellation.

Before cancelling your Prodigy membership, know that your membership benefits will continue only until the end of your current billing cycle, after which you will lose access to all subscription features. If you pause your membership instead, benefits will be unavailable during the pause period. Should you decide to use Prodigy benefits again after cancelling, a new membership purchase will be required. Keep these points in mind to avoid disruption in your access to Prodigy's educational content and features.
